Ada Elizabeth Stanley 1857–1942 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 27 Oct 1857

Birth Location: Brooklyn, New York City, New York, USA

Death Date: 31 Jul 1942

Death Location: Lansing, York, Ontario, Canada

Father:

Mother: Letitia Jones

Spouse(s): Richard Douglas

Children(s): Bertha Douglas, Lena DOUGLAS, William Douglas

In 1857, Ada Elizabeth Stanley entered the world in Brooklyn, New York City, New York, USA, born to Stanley And Letitia Jones. Ada Elizabeth Stanley married Richard Douglas, and had children including Bertha Grace Douglas, Lena Alicia Douglas, William Stanley Douglas. Ada Elizabeth Stanley passed away in 1942 in Lansing, York, Ontario, Canada.
